TV/HDTV distribution by optical fiber systems

Abstract

Besides the telephone, TV distribution is one of the most important services and has a great influence on the design of future optical local loops. Because of its large potential, optical communication techniques have created interest in using these techniques for TV distribution purposes in local networks. There are several proposals with respect to alternative system configurations which differ in their performance and technical requirements and, therefore, in their time Scale for a possible introduction. The main system concepts are discussed under the aspect to provide up to 100 TV channels to the subscriber.
